diff options
author | Ryan Lortie <desrt@desrt.ca> | 2009-01-20 17:11:11 +0000 |
---|---|---|
committer | Ryan Lortie <ryanl@src.gnome.org> | 2009-01-20 17:11:11 +0000 |
commit | d714824e4d661a6da592d516937ba7211609262c (patch) | |
tree | e092a94e8544f6622f192375918c0bad2e9a21e4 /daemon/gvfsbackendtrash.c | |
parent | 137d75a31ed6c90539a59532064eefbe3f44af53 (diff) | |
download | gvfs-d714824e4d661a6da592d516937ba7211609262c.tar.gz |
nail a couple of leaks
2009-01-20 Ryan Lortie <desrt@desrt.ca>
* daemon/gvfsbackendtrash.c: nail a couple of leaks
svn path=/trunk/; revision=2175
Diffstat (limited to 'daemon/gvfsbackendtrash.c')
-rw-r--r-- | daemon/gvfsbackendtrash.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/daemon/gvfsbackendtrash.c b/daemon/gvfsbackendtrash.c index d6ee5d65..532ddf06 100644 --- a/daemon/gvfsbackendtrash.c +++ b/daemon/gvfsbackendtrash.c @@ -242,6 +242,7 @@ trash_backend_open_for_read (GVfsBackend *vfs_backend, GFileInputStream *stream; stream = g_file_read (real, NULL, &error); + g_object_unref (real); if (stream) { @@ -320,6 +321,7 @@ trash_backend_close_read (GVfsBackend *backend, if (g_input_stream_close (handle, NULL, &error)) { g_vfs_job_succeeded (G_VFS_JOB (job)); + g_object_unref (handle); return TRUE; } |